Sheringham Train Station prioritizes accessibility, with step-free access available throughout, making it easier for all passengers, including those with mobility challenges, to embark on their journeys. While there is no ticket office here, rest assured that ticket machines are readily accessible, allowing you to collect tickets purchased online or in advance. Smartcard services are not offered, but the machines cater to a variety of needs, thanks to features like induction loops for the hearing impaired.
If assistance is needed during your visit, Sheringham has help points and departure screens, enhancing your travel experience with clear and concise announcements and information. While the station does not offer luggage storage, Wi-Fi, or refreshment facilities, it boasts a small but free-to-use car park with several spots reserved for disabled passengers. Cyclists are also catered to with available bicycle stands near the station's entrance.

For those moments when rail services are disrupted, replacement buses conveniently stop right at the bus stations on Station Approach, outside the North Norfolk Railway Station. Regular bus services also play an essential role in local connectivity. The Coasthopper service operated by Sanders Coaches (CH1) runs seven days a week, linking various scenic coastal towns from Wells to Cromer, passing through beloved local spots like Stiffkey, Morston, and Blakeney.

Bushey Station operates under the management of London Overground, offering a range of services from ticket purchasing to comfortable waiting areas. The station's ticket office is open from early morning until late evening, catering to busy commuters. Conveniently, ticket machines are accessible for buying and collecting prepaid tickets, including those purchased online. Moreover, the station ensures an inclusive environment by providing an induction loop and accessible ticket machines for those with hearing and mobility impairments.
When it comes to general amenities, while the station lacks luggage storage or toilet facilities, it does provide a modest but essential setup with a newsagent and a coffee kiosk. The absence of an ATM might require planning ahead, but overall, the basic amenities cater well to transient passengers.
Though Bushey Station provides some critical accessibility support, such as accessible ticket machines and reserved parking spaces, it falls short on complete step-free access and lacks accessible toilets. Therefore, passengers requiring assistance are encouraged to take advantage of the station's turn-up-and-go service offered by London Overground. For drivers, the car park operates 24 hours with reasonable daily and seasonal rates, ensuring convenience for travelers at all times of the day.
